Investigate UFO Sightings

When it comes to investigating UFO sightings, there are several strategies that can be employed to gather evidence and analyze eyewitness accounts. The first step is to thoroughly analyze the testimonies of individuals who claim to have witnessed unidentified flying objects. This can involve conducting interviews, taking detailed notes, and asking follow-up questions to ensure accuracy and clarity. By carefully listening to these accounts, researchers can begin to identify commonalities and patterns in the sightings, which may help in uncovering the truth behind these mysterious phenomena.

To further support the investigation, collecting photographic and video evidence is crucial. Advances in technology have made it easier to capture high-quality footage, allowing for a more detailed analysis of these sightings. By examining the images and videos taken by witnesses, researchers can better understand the nature of the unidentified aerial objects and potentially identify any distinguishing characteristics or behaviors.

Looking for patterns and correlations in UFO sightings is another important aspect of the investigation. By studying the time, date, location, and other contextual factors of each reported sighting, researchers can identify any recurring patterns or trends. This data analysis can provide valuable insights into the behavior and movement of these unidentified objects, potentially leading to a deeper understanding of their origins and purpose.

Interviewing witnesses is not the only way to gather information about UFO sightings. Collaboration with other researchers is essential in order to pool resources and expertise. By working together, researchers can share knowledge, exchange ideas, and verify each other’s findings. This collaborative approach can greatly enhance the credibility and comprehensiveness of the research conducted in the field of UFO sightings.

Utilize Advanced Technology

In order to gather more concrete evidence and conduct more thorough investigations, researchers can utilize advanced technology. One effective strategy is to deploy drones or remote-controlled aircraft for aerial surveillance. These unmanned vehicles can provide a unique vantage point and capture footage that would be otherwise impossible to obtain. By using drones, researchers can have a better understanding of the behavior and capabilities of unidentified aerial objects.

Moreover, using specialized cameras and lenses is essential for capturing high-quality footage of UFO sightings. These cameras are designed to capture detailed images and videos even in challenging lighting conditions or at long distances. By equipping researchers with the right tools, the chances of obtaining clear and credible evidence are greatly increased.

Radar and satellite imagery can also be harnessed to track unidentified aerial objects. These technologies allow for real-time monitoring and provide a broader perspective on the movements and behaviors of these objects. By combining multiple data sources, researchers can gain a more holistic view of UFO sightings and potentially uncover hidden phenomena or relationships.

Another valuable technology that can be employed is thermal imaging. By using devices that detect unusual heat signatures, researchers can identify any unusual or anomalous objects that may be associated with UFO sightings. Thermal imaging can reveal otherwise invisible aspects of these sightings, shedding light on their potential nature and composition.

Experimenting with electromagnetic frequency detectors is yet another avenue for gathering data on UFO sightings. These devices can detect any unusual electromagnetic activity that may be associated with unidentified aerial objects. By capturing and analyzing these signals, researchers can potentially uncover further insights into the nature and origin of these phenomena.

Apply Data Analysis Techniques

Applying data analysis techniques is an essential strategy for making sense of the vast amount of information gathered in UFO research. Collecting and analyzing statistical data on UFO sightings allows researchers to identify trends and patterns. By quantifying the frequency, location, and other variables associated with these sightings, researchers can uncover valuable insights about the behavior and nature of unidentified aerial objects.

Employing data mining and machine learning algorithms further enhances the data analysis process. These advanced techniques can automatically identify patterns and relationships within the data, allowing researchers to extract meaningful information that may not be immediately apparent. By leveraging these algorithms, researchers can speed up the analysis process and potentially make new discoveries.

Utilizing geographic information systems (GIS) helps visualize UFO hotspots and other spatial patterns. By mapping the sightings on a geographical scale, researchers can identify regions with a high concentration of UFO activity. This visual representation aids in identifying any underlying environmental or geographical factors that may be influencing these sightings.

Comparing UFO reports with natural phenomena and human-made objects is an important step in data analysis. By exploring potential explanations rooted in known phenomena, researchers can eliminate false positives and focus on more credible sightings. This critical analysis helps to build a solid foundation of reliable data and ensure that the investigation remains grounded in scientific reasoning.

Explore Alternative Explanations

While the focus of UFO research is to uncover the truth behind unidentified aerial objects, it is crucial to explore alternative explanations for these sightings. Considering natural phenomena that are often mistaken for UFOs is an important aspect of the investigation. By understanding the characteristics and behaviors of known natural phenomena, researchers can eliminate false positives and focus on more credible sightings.

Investigating experimental or classified military aircraft is another avenue to consider. Given that military technology is often highly advanced and kept secret, it is not uncommon for sightings of military aircraft to be mistaken for UFOs. By exploring any potential military involvement, researchers can assess the likelihood of these sightings being government-related rather than extraterrestrial in nature.

Researching potential hoaxes and misinterpretations is another important aspect of investigating UFO sightings. Throughout history, there have been instances of people deliberately fabricating UFO sightings for various reasons. It is crucial to scrutinize reported sightings and evaluate the credibility of the witnesses to determine whether any hoaxes or misinterpretations may be at play.

Analyzing psychological and hallucinatory explanations is also a valid avenue for research. Sometimes, individuals may experience illusions, hallucinations, or other psychological phenomena that can lead to the perception of UFOs. By understanding the psychological factors at play, researchers can determine whether any reported sightings may be rooted in psychological or perceptual disturbances.
